When Calvin Coolidge was president and the first Macy's Thanksgiving Day Parade marched through New York, a small locksmith shop opened on Staten Island with a simple but profound promise: to protect what matters most to our neighbors.
Through every season
We stood steadfast through the Great Depression, World War II, and the transformative decades that followed — through blackouts and blizzards, and through Staten Island's growth from rural farmland to thriving borough. Whenever a family or business owner needed us, we answered the call.
